2007-08-25

【Ubuntu】(for 64位元版本)讓ubuntu可以觀看wmv, mpg, rm, asx...等格式的影片

step1) 安裝gstreamer的解碼器
$ sudo apt-get install gstreamer0.10-ffmpeg gstreamer0.10-plugins-bad gstreamer0.10-plugins-bad-multiverse gstreamer0.10-plugins-ugly gstreamer0.10-plugins-ugly-multiverse

step2) 安裝xine及解碼器
$ sudo apt-get install libxine-extracodecs totem-xine ffmpeg lame faad sox mjpegtools libxine-main1

step3) 安裝w32codecs
先把這一個伺服器位址http://packages.medibuntu.org/ feisty 加入sources.list清單,並且更新
$ echo "deb http://packages.medibuntu.org/ feisty free non-free" | sudo tee -a /etc/apt/sources.list
$ wget -q http://packages.medibuntu.org/medibuntu-key.gpg -O- | sudo apt-key add - && sudo apt-get update
接著就可以用apt-get輕鬆安裝了!
$ sudo apt-get install w64codecs

step4) 其他請參考【Ubuntu】讓ubuntu可以觀看wmv, mpg, rm, asx...等格式的影片

PS. 這在Ubuntu 7.04 64-bit上安裝成功,之前從64bit換回32bit就是w32decodecs搞不定,後來在網路上看到有阿肚仔說這解碼器for 64bit版本的套件名稱叫做w64decodecs,找了一下才發現Medibuntu已經提供Packages...,之前搞了好久的東西想不到只要幾個指令就簡單完成安裝了>"<

2 則留言:

阿仁桑 提到...

您好:很高興找到這篇文章,對我這新手來說幫助很大,我碰到一個問題是:

step3) 安裝w32codecs
先把這一個伺服器位址http://packages.medibuntu.org/ feisty 加入sources.list清單,並且更新
$ echo "deb http://packages.medibuntu.org/ feisty free non-free" | sudo tee -a /etc/apt/sources.list

在這一步驟進行時,我的電腦回傳:

sudo: unable to resolve host lijen-ubuntu
deb http://packages.medibuntu.org/ feisty free non-free

不知該怎麼解決,特此請教,謝謝!

Ronald 提到...

您是否電腦網路沒設定?
或是DNS有誤?!